Facts
On Sep. 1, 2000, at approximately 9:00 p.m., the plaintiff, Giovanni Avalos, a 5-year-old boy, was attempting to cross Maple Avenue in San Francisco when he was struck by a car driven by the defendant Alan Koetz. Giovanni Avalos sued the defendant alleging vehicular negligence. The minor plaintiff's father and sister, both witnessed the accident and filed Dillon v. Legg emotional distress claims.
Settlement Discussions
The plaintiffs demanded $2,500; the defendant offered $1,500.
Specials in Evidence
$10,000
Injuries
Giovanni Avalos sustained a fractured cheekbone. The plaintiffs, Gonzalo and Cassandra Avalos (father and sister of the minor plaintiff) claimed emotional distress damages after witnessing the accident.
